The Advancement of Google Search: From Keywords to AI-Powered Answers

From its 1998 premiere, Google Search has changed from a plain keyword analyzer into a powerful, AI-driven answer technology. Initially, Google’s advancement was PageRank, which ranked pages considering the standard and amount of inbound links. This transitioned the web clear of keyword stuffing toward content that secured trust and citations.

As the internet increased and mobile devices proliferated, search practices developed. Google established universal search to unite results (news, visuals, videos) and then highlighted mobile-first indexing to illustrate how people genuinely surf. Voice queries employing Google Now and afterwards Google Assistant encouraged the system to process chatty, context-rich questions compared to abbreviated keyword strings.

The upcoming jump was machine learning. With RankBrain, Google began interpreting once unfamiliar queries and user purpose. BERT evolved this by decoding the fine points of natural language—particles, environment, and links between words—so results more successfully answered what people intended, not just what they queried. MUM extended understanding over languages and channels, facilitating the engine to correlate related ideas and media types in more intricate ways.

In the current era, generative AI is modernizing the results page. Experiments like AI Overviews compile information from numerous sources to generate short, meaningful answers, often coupled with citations and onward suggestions. For users, this improvement represents hastened, more accurate answers. For content producers and businesses, it compensates meat, freshness, and coherence versus shortcuts. Into the future, foresee search to become continually multimodal—harmoniously weaving together text, images, and video—and more personal, modifying to desires and tasks. The development from keywords to AI-powered answers is at its core about changing search from uncovering pages to performing work.
